This is exactly how "Leicht & Trocken" (Light & Dry") should taste, precise, without frills. Fresh, spicy fragrance in the nose, with aromas of green apple, juicy on the palate, with a peppery note. Full of taste with a light body. This Grüner Veltliner is fermented with yeast from the vineyard itself. An outstanding entry into the world of handcrafted wines in naturalwine style. The ideal choice as an everyday companion in summer.

Georg Nigl

IIn Georg Nigl's winery, the wine is produced strictly according to biological criteria. In the thermal region, on the outskirts of Vienna, the Nigl family works without pure yeast in the cellar and throughout the winery according to organic standards. All wines are fermented spontaneously with their own yeast, bottled without filtration or sugar and not manipulated by the addition of sulfites. The result is impressive: expressive and sometimes uncompromising wines, paired with a variety of aromas.
